E1: CHA: TLRI900001 for WebLogic WebLogic Reference Implementation Configuration Install Fails in Change Assistant With Error Regarding the F98601.xml File (Doc ID 1305461.1)

Last updated on APRIL 04, 2025

Applies to:

JD Edwards EnterpriseOne Tools - Version 8.98 and later
Information in this document applies to any platform.

Symptoms

Customer is trying to deploy the Business Services (BSSV) Configuration File, TLRI900001, which is required for Reference Implementation for WebLogic (WLS). The 8983_Oracle_JDeveloper_11g_Certification guide <document 1090650.1> has instructions to install this configuration.

Customer is getting errors in Change Assistant when attempting to deploy the configuration: 

1. The on-screen error message and error in the Change Assistant log is:

An error occured Loading Objects. Check OMW Log


2. The errors in the jde.log are:

6088/5100 WRK:Starting jdeCallObject Thu Feb 10 19:34:54.916000 Jdb_rq1.c1405
JDB3100080 - Failed to get XML Stream Reader or Writer for XML file: F98601.xml in directory: C:\Users\156860\AppData\Local\Temp\OMWSAVE\BB259285-6B06-4B02-B2BE-EAC1704FD710\CFG_TLRI900001_DV900\JRH90I33.

6088/5100 WRK:Starting jdeCallObject Thu Feb 10 19:34:54.931000 Jdb_exet.c10340
JDB9900224 - Failed to validate request handle

6088/5100 WRK:Starting jdeCallObject Thu Feb 10 19:34:54.931001 OMWOLObject.cpp876
OMWOLObject::ProcessRequest() OMWExceptionError::JDB_OpenTableXML failed for the table F98601, for the file path, rfile:C:\Users\156860\AppData\Local\Temp\OMWSAVE\BB259285-6B06-4B02-B2BE-EAC1704FD710\CFG_TLRI900001_DV900\JRH90I33, with the JDEDB_ErrMsgType error of, 40 caught

6088/5100 WRK:Starting jdeCallObject Thu Feb 10 19:34:54.931002 OMWEntry.cpp1338
OMWMethod : eCALOAD -- OMWExceptionError caught. Error : JDB_OpenTableXML failed for the table F98601, for the file path, rfile:C:\Users\156860\AppData\Local\Temp\OMWSAVE\BB259285-6B06-4B02-B2BE-EAC1704FD710\CFG_TLRI900001_DV900\JRH90I33, with the JDEDB_ErrMsgType error of, 40
